Imagine being ripped from a life of bad decisions and transposed on an alien world without any memory of your past. Our hero vanished in front of fellow investigators to discover a renovated body, the heart of a leopard, and insight that penetrates the soul. On Terradon Prime, he crawls from a pond and encounters a feral race of inhabitants, adopting the title, the Mandagral. Meanwhile, on Earth, his forgotten life spins out of control under the investigation of his disappearance. The secret’s out! Three hurdles stand between him and his future: finding his lost identity, his alter ego, and two all-too-familiar antagonists. Disoriented and resentful, yet fearlessly, he begins his journey of self-discovery with the help of an oracle, who shares a kindred spirit. Will his mysterious guide help him to recover his memory without reproducing the same heartbreaking chain of tragic events that mislead him the first time? On top of all his challengers, he must resolve three intimate relationships. The mysterious and complex race against time is on.
